Louise DeCuir Obituary

Louise Trevigne Haynes DeCuir at Memorial Medical Center-Mercy Campus on Tuesday, January 7, 2003 died of cancer at the age of 76. Mrs. DeCuir lived most of her life in New Orleans. Over the past 6 years she has enjoyed life in both Orange County, CA and Kenner, LA. Beloved spouse of Walter J. DeCuir by second marriage and the late Ernest Haynes by first marriage. She was a special lady who was loved and admired by many. Loving mother of Michael, Julie, Drew and Haynes and the late Jeffrey Haynes. Sister of Marion Sabine, Alice Bordenave, Joseph Trevigne and Joyce Fabre. Mrs. DeCuir is lovingly known as ""Mimi'' to her grandchildren, Stephanie, Damien, Lauren, Nicole, Mitchell, Matthew, Marina, Lindsay, and Sarah. Also known as ""Auntie Weeze'' to a host of nieces and nephews. She is also survived by a host of other relatives and friends. Family and friends are invited to attend a Funeral Mass at St. Agnes Catholic Church, 3310 Jefferson Highway on Friday, January 10, 2003 at 11:00 AM. Visitation will begin at 9:00 AM at the church. Interment will follow in Garden of Memories Cemetery. Tharp-Sontheimer-Laudumiey FuneraL Home 5001 Chef Menteur Highway New Orleans, LA. 70126 (504)945-3311
